Pakistan-Russia Ties in Focus Amid Regional Tensions, Dar Meets Lavrov

- Advertisement -

Deputy Prime Minister Ishaq Dar held a telephonic conversation with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ov on Friday. The discussion centered around bilateral relations and multilateral cooperation, reaffirming commitment to international peace and security.

Lavrov acknowledged Pakistan’s role in facilitating dialogue between Iran and the US, particularly regarding ceasefire efforts. Both sides also discussed rescheduling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if’s planned visit to Russia and agreed on maintaining close contact.

- Advertisement -

Earlier, Dar held a separate conversation with Abbas Araghchi, discussing regional tensions and ongoing diplomatic efforts. Araghchi appreciated Pakistan’s constructive role in regional diplomacy and maintained that military and diplomatic efforts are interconnected fronts.
